Flocked rubber profiles are used in various automotive components, such as seals, gaskets, and weatherstripping. They are also used in shipping applications, such as dock seals and marine fenders.

Flocked rubber profiles are widely used in automotive applications, such as sealing systems, gaskets, and weatherstrips, owing to their excellent sealing properties, resistance to wear and tear, and durability. Additionally, the construction industry is another major consumer of flocked rubber profiles, where they are employed in window and door seals, expansion joints, and other sealing applications.

Despite the promising growth prospects, the flocked rubber profiles market also faces certain challenges and restraints:
Fluctuating raw material prices: The prices of raw materials, such as natural rubber and synthetic rubber, can fluctuate significantly, which can impact the manufacturing costs of flocked rubber profiles.
Competition from other sealing materials: Flocked rubber profiles face competition from other sealing materials, such as silicone rubber, thermoplastic elastomers (TPEs), and polyurethane. These materials offer competitive performance characteristics and cost advantages in certain applications.
Limited availability of skilled workforce: The production of flocked rubber profiles requires specialized skills and knowledge. In certain regions, there may be a limited availability of skilled labor, which can hinder the growth of the market.

Type: Ethylene propylene diene monomer (EPDM) is the most widely used type of rubber in flocked rubber profiles, offering excellent durability, resistance to aging, and ozone resistance. The EPDM segment is expected to maintain its dominance in the coming years.
